Elope and Honeymoon in Southern Tasmania

While 2020 hasn’t quite been the year for weddings, sorry lovers, many couples are choosing to elope and have a small wedding sooner rather than later, and host an extravagant party when restrictions permit in future. Southern Tasmania is home to some beautiful destinations that will make your special day even more intimate and memorable. Celebrate with a luxurious mini-moon or save that money for the future and enjoy some of the best Tassie adventures without breaking the bank.

Elopement and Wedding Venues

Say ‘I do’ overlooking the rugged waters of Bruny Island, in an idyllic rural setting or amongst many many years of history. 

For a rustic, country-style elopement, be sure to check out Willie Smith’s Apple Shed. Located just a 25-minute drive from Hobart, Willie Smith’s is set in the picturesque Huon Valley and offers a large rustic barn surrounded by green pastures. The Apple Shed combines a casual country feel with modern design. It’s a unique venue for your special event, only 30 minutes from Hobart.

Cement your love amongst the lush surrounds of the Royal Tasmanian Botanical Gardens. You won’t even have to go far for your wedding photos! There is a conservatory, a Japanese garden (Autumn Maple and Spring Cherry Blossom lovers, rejoice) and many other locations to choose from. The onsite Succulent Restaurant can also cater for you post elopement lunch. 

If you are considering Bruny Island as a destination then the Cloudy Bay Beach House is an incredible place to elope. The beach house can take elopements and micro weddings of 2-16 guests and offers stunning coastal views across Cloudy Bay. Bruny Island Coastal Retreats also have a range of different accommodation options, so if the beach house isn’t quite your style, check out their other venues!

Ever thought about eloping (or engaging) atop a lighthouse? Cape Bruny Lighthouse Tours can accommodate you!

There is something so magical about a vineyard wedding and Frogmore Creek is a stunning location to say ‘I Do’. Stunning any time of year (with luscious vines or empty ones), there is a beautiful onsite restaurant that not only offers tasty food but some of the prettiest and most elegant dishes you have ever seen.

For a private garden setting, Villa Howden’s beautifully landscaped gardens offer the perfect backdrop. Just a 20-minute drive south of Hobart, this French-inspired home is perfect for an intimate celebration. 

For those after an intimate ceremony overlooking Hobart’s Derwent River, Glen Albyn is a wonderful option. Their courtyard area is truly unique and makes for spectacular photos. 

Wilderness weddings are extremely popular right now and for the ultimate luxury experience, Pumphouse Point is the place. Set on the edge of Lake St Clair, this location is one to remember. 

For a beautiful timeless wedding amongst history, Hadley’s Orient Hotel is a stunning venue. Their light-filled Atrium is the perfect backdrop for your special moment.

Art-lovers will love the Henry Jones Art Hotel’s elegance and heritage. The Courtyard offers a light and airy space that is ideal for smaller, intimate gatherings.

For a luxury arty style wedding, MONA museum is the most spectacular place. While the museum is currently closed, it is looking to re-open by the end of 2020, ready for summer wedding season.

The lovely Islington Hotel is a small luxury hotel in South Hobart offering amazing views of Mount Wellington. The hotel can accommodate 22 people for bed and breakfast, ceremony and reception.

If you are looking to head out into the countryside for a beautiful, small rural elopement, Ratho Farm in Bothwell is the place. Say ‘I Do’ under the giant Oak Tree, beside the river or on the footsteps of Ratho’s convict cottages. How divine. 

Glen Derwent offer beautiful wedding ceremony and reception facilities. Step back in time and say your vows surrounded by heritage buildings and old English style gardens with wisteria laden paths.

Whiskey or Gin lovers will be right at home celebrating at Shene Estate & Distillery. Enjoy a table in the beautiful courtyard or Sip whisky by the fire and dine in the Gothic Revival Stables.

Experience the tranquil gardens and enjoy a post-ceremony pint of Tasmania’s finest beside the fire at the Cascade Brewery. The breathtaking gardens offer the perfect photography location. 

The beautiful building and grounds of the Peppermint Bay Hotel offer a stunning setting for the big day. A micro wedding or elopement overlooking the bay will really take your breath away. For a unique wedding carriage, organise to take the Peppermint Bay Cruise (from Brooke St Pier in Hobart) and enjoy a little bit of Tasmanian scenery on your way. 

With views overlooking the Coal River Valley and a lovely rural setting, Coal River Farm is a great option for a micro wedding. Did we mention they are also a chocolate store!?

Prospect House, located just out of Richmond, is a beautiful convict-built Georgian country estate and is a great location for your intimate wedding. The surrounding vineyards and rolling hill offer an amazing backdrop.

Transport

Channel your inner romantic and arrive at (or leave from) your venue in style with Heritage Horse Drawn Carriages.

Why not drive and/or fly to your venue in style? Overdrive luxury car hire and Tasmanian Air Tours (helicopter) and Above and Beyond Tasmania (seaplane), offer a range of options to help make your day extra memorable. Some even have Parks and Wildlife permits to access some of the most beautiful and remote parts of Tassie! You’re limited only by your imagination.

If arriving by (or getting married on a) boat is more your thing, check out SV Rhona H who include Federation Artisan Chocolate in all their trips and are able to sail you to beautiful locations within Parks.

Honeymoon

Southern Tasmania is a wonderful place to kick off your honeymoon. While the Italian coast might be off the cards for a little while, we think our little island has plenty to offer!

Enjoy a romantic cruise on the Derwent or the calm waters of the Huon River, stroll through the picturesque countryside, hike along the Southern Hemispheres tallest seacliffs or enjoy a pastel sunset from the summit of Mount Wellington with a bottle of bubbles. What more could you need!

Honeymoon Stays

There are some wonderful accommodation venues to enjoy your Honeymoon around Southern Tasmania.

Hobart

  • The tranquil surrounds at Moss Hotel is a calming inner city oasis.
  •  Macq 01 Hotel offers luxury and waterfront views.
  • The Islington in South Hobart offers spectacular views of Mount Wellington.
  • Maylands Lodge is a little gem tucked away in New Town.
  • Avalon City Retreat is a must for it’s amazing views.
  • Visit Mona Pavillions for a little bit edgy luxe.
  • Take a step back in time within historic Hobart and enjoy a romantic stay at Hadley’s Orient Hotel.
  • Lenna of Hobart also offers a touch of history blended with vintage luxury.
  • For art and history combined, the Henry Jones Art Hotel is a beautiful choice.
  • Enjoy a city staycation and mountain views at Crowne Plaza Hotel.
  • The Old Woolstore Apartment Hotel is perfect for convenience and space to unpack for a few days.
  • Sullivans Cove Apartments offer 5 star apartment style and feature some of Hobart finest views.

Huon Valley

  • Enjoy the rural surrounds and local fluffy highland cows at the Highland Getaway.
  • Frenchmans River Writer’s Cottage will have you winding down in style.
  • Villa Talia offers beautiful views over the Huon Valley and lovely interiors.
  • Fair Winds is a luxurious three-bedroom home sits on the banks of the magnificent Huon River.
  • The Boat House is the most perfect little getaway in Dover, romantic to a T.

Derwent Valley & Central Highlands

  • Curringa Farm offers fully self-contained farm stay cottages near Hamilton – perfect for a weekend escape.
  • For luxury in the middle of the wilderness, be sure to stay at Pumphouse Point.
  • Relax in the country surrounds of Ratho Farm. Perhaps enjoy a leisurely hit of golf while you are there.
  • Enjoy a luxury glamping experience in safari tents at Truffle Lodge.
